Question 1 of 5

Why is it important for cells to undergo mitosis?

Correct Answer: D

Rationale: The correct answer is D because mitosis is essential for the growth and repair of body tissues. During mitosis, a cell divides to produce two identical daughter cells with the same genetic information as the parent cell. This process is crucial for replacing damaged or dead cells, allowing for growth and tissue repair. A is incorrect because mitosis does not involve the fusion of male and female gametes, which is a process called fertilization. B is incorrect because mitosis actually maintains genetic consistency within a species by producing genetically identical cells. C is incorrect because mitosis typically produces cells that are very similar to the parent cell, ensuring the preservation of genetic information and function.

Question 3 of 5

Genes control heredity in man and other organisms. This gene is ___

Correct Answer: A

Rationale: The correct answer is A: A segment of DNA. Genes are segments of DNA that contain the instructions for building proteins and controlling various processes in an organism. DNA is the genetic material that carries hereditary information and is passed down from parents to offspring. Option B is incorrect because genes are not bead-like structures on chromosomes but are located within chromosomes. Option C is incorrect because genes are not protein molecules themselves but may code for proteins. Option D is incorrect because genes are not made up of RNA but rather DNA.

Question 5 of 5

The two catabolic pathways that lead to cellular energy production are:

Correct Answer: D

Rationale: The correct answer is D: cellular respiration and fermentation. Cellular respiration is the process by which cells convert glucose and oxygen into ATP, providing energy for the cell. Fermentation is an anaerobic process that also produces ATP but does not require oxygen. Both pathways are catabolic, breaking down molecules to release energy. Option A is incorrect because protein synthesis is an anabolic process that builds proteins and does not directly produce energy. Option B is incorrect because cellular respiration and glycolysis are both energy-producing pathways, not protein synthesis. Option C is incorrect because it includes fermentation and glycolysis, omitting cellular respiration, which is a major pathway for energy production in cells.
